From the course: AI Product Foundations: Planning Strategies for Data Scientists
Unlock this course with a free trial
Join today to access over 25,300 courses taught by industry experts.
Optimizing development workflows
From the course: AI Product Foundations: Planning Strategies for Data Scientists
Optimizing development workflows
- Development workflows are often overlooked in AI product development. They're crucial for product relevance and competitive advantage. Great AI product development workflows increase iteration speed, reduced downtime, and make it easier to respond to market changes. When your workflow isn't smooth, every competitor's product release can become a crisis. Among the ways to structure workflows, three ways stand out. First, use gradual rollouts for flexibility during AI product launches. I learned this lesson the hard way when launching a sentiment analysis feature to our entire customer base. Within hours, we discovered the model struggled with industry specific terminology leading to a flood of support tickets. Since then, I've become a advocate for careful stage deployments. In fast moving markets, launching AI products or features all at once carries too much risk. Bugs, bad predictions or performance issues can damage the user experience and give competitors an edge. Smart…